MAI-Image-2.5-Flash Edit is Microsoft's fast, cost-optimized image-to-image editing model, enabling precise, controllable edits to existing images through natural language instructions at significantly lower cost than the standard MAI-Image-2.5 Edit. It uses the same diffusion-based generative architecture, excelling at surgical, targeted modifications — removing or replacing objects, updating in-image text, correcting artifacts, and adapting layouts — while preserving the original composition and visual identity. Released on June 2, 2026.
- Surgical object editing — Make targeted object edits: remove, replace, recolor, or reposition specific elements without affecting the rest of the image.
- Inpainting & outpainting — Fill in missing regions, remove unwanted content, and extend image boundaries seamlessly.
- Text updates in images — Accurately update signage, labels, packaging text, and other embedded text within images.
- Artifact cleanup — Remove motion blur, noise, compression artifacts, and other visual defects.
- Layout adaptation — Adjust composition, crop, or reframe scenes while maintaining subject consistency.
- Face and identity consistency — Preserve facial features and identity across edits and modifications.

What you can set.
| Parameter | What it does | Options |
|---|---|---|
prompt | Text prompt describing the edit to perform on the image. Maximum context length: 32,000 tokens. | |
image | The reference image to edit. Can be a URL or a base64-encoded image string. Must be in JPEG or PNG format. The total pixel size of the image should be less than 1,376,256 pixels. |
